📖About Holter Monitoring
Holter monitoring is a continuous ambulatory ECG recording that tracks the heart's electrical activity over 24 to 48 hours while the patient goes about their normal daily routine. It is especially useful for detecting intermittent arrhythmias, palpitations or dizzy spells that may not appear during a brief in-clinic ECG. The compact, wearable device records every heartbeat, and patients are asked to log symptoms and activities in a diary for correlation with the recorded rhythm. This extended monitoring provides a far more comprehensive picture of heart rhythm irregularities than a standard ECG.

📋Indications — Who Needs This Treatment?
- 1Unexplained palpitations, suspected intermittent arrhythmia, unexplained fainting or dizziness, evaluating effectiveness of arrhythmia medication, monitoring after a cardiac procedure, correlating symptoms with heart rhythm

🔬How the Treatment is Performed
- 1Small electrodes are attached to the chest and connected to a lightweight portable recorder that the patient wears, usually clipped to a belt or worn on a strap. The patient continues normal daily activities, keeping a diary of any symptoms like palpitations, dizziness or chest discomfort along with the time they occur. After the monitoring period, the device is returned, and the recorded data is analysed by a cardiologist.

⚠️Possible Side Effects & Risks
- 1Skin irritation from electrode adhesive, minor inconvenience from wearing the device continuously, inability to shower normally during the monitoring period, rare device malfunction requiring repeat monitoring
🩹Recovery & Aftercare
- 1No recovery is needed since the monitoring itself is non-invasive and does not restrict normal activity beyond minor showering precautions. Once the device is removed, the skin irritation from electrodes typically resolves within a day. Results are analysed and discussed with the cardiologist within a few days of returning the device.
